Three dead and serious damage in Chiapas due to overflows and floods after the passage of Nadine

San Cristóbal de las Casas, Chis; October 20.- Three people dead, streams and rivers overflowing, floods, damaged houses and roads and landslides in around twenty municipalities in the Selva and Norte regions, as a consequence of cold front number 4 and the effects of tropical storm Nadine, Civil Protection authorities and residents reported. Two of the fatalities died buried underground due to the collapse of a hill and another was dragged with their vehicle while crossing a stream.

For this Sunday, extraordinary rains, greater than 250 millimeters, are expected in Oaxaca, Puebla and Veracruz; torrential rains of 150 to 250 millimeters in Chiapa, San Luis Potosí and Tabasco; intense of 75 to 150 millimeters in Hidalgo, Querétaro and Tamaulipas, reported the National Water Commission (CNA).

The rains that have fallen since Saturday in Chiapas have caused damage in the municipalities of Tapilula, Rincón Chamula San Pedro, Yajalón, Amatán, Pichucalco, Solosuchiapa, Juárez, Tecpatán, Pantepec, Francisco León, Rayón, Mezcalapa, Pueblo Nuevo Solistahuacán, Tumbalá, Ocosingo, Chilón, San Juan Chamula, Sabanilla, Tila, Salto de Agua and others.

In the municipality of San Juan Chamula, a city council official whose identity, age and place of origin are unknown, drowned when he tried to cross a swollen stream with a truck in the Tierra Colorada community.

The municipal official tried to get out of his vehicle as it was swept away by the current, but he was unable to stand up and died from drowning.

Tzotzil indigenous people arrived at the scene to try to rescue the body of the municipal official who had been trapped in some branches.

Between the municipalities of Yajalón and Tila, in the north of Chiapas, the overflowing of a river near Pulpitillo caused the closure of the highway between Petalcingo (Tila) and Yajalón.

In the municipality of Ocosingo, the La Virgen River has overflowed, so families who have their homes in low-lying areas have been transferred to a shelter set up by the city council.

The Civil Protection Secretariat of Chiapas reported that up to 634 families who own 1,288 homes have been affected in the more than 20 municipalities where torrential rains have fallen.

In addition, 15 road sections have been affected, mainly in the Jitotol-Simojovel section, at kilometer 23. Also 14 sections of rural roads have been damaged with settlements and landslides.

Since Saturday, surveillance has been maintained in rivers and streams in the municipalities of Rayón, Tumbalá, Tila and Chilón, reported the Secretariat of Civil Protection.

Several families have been evacuated from communities in the municipalities of Pantepec and Ocosingo. In Pantepec elements of Civil Protection, State Preventive Police, Municipal Police, National Guard, Army, have applied the DN-III-E Plan. “In said municipality, three temporary shelters have been activated to care for 115 people,” the Secretariat reported.

The CNA reported that winds with gusts of 60 to 80 kilometers per hour are expected in Tabasco, Veracruz and Istmo de Tehuantepec.

In the town of Carrizal, municipality of Tila, the collapse of a hillside buried a house and two people who were there lost their lives. The house was a cement construction with a tin roof, reported the Civil Protection Secretariat.
